Short bio:

Enric Guaus (Barcelona, 1974) is a researcher in sound and music computing at the Music Technology Group (MTG), Universitat Pompeu Fabra (UPF), and at the Artificial Intelligence Research Institute (IIIA), Spanish National Research Council (CSIC). He obtained a PhD in Computer Science and Digital Communications in 2009 with a dissertation on automatic music genre classification. His research interests cover music information retrieval and human interfaces for musical instruments. He is assistant professor in audio and music processing at the Universitat Pompeu Fabra (UPF) and lecturer un acoustics, electronics and computer science at the Escola Superior de Música de Catalunya (ESMUC). Actually, he is a member of the Barcelona Laptop Orchestra.
